Emma, The Red Otter

A crush, a young love and a heartbreak
ID 487912
Slug emma-the-red-otter-birgit-bibi-dierickx-visschers
Contributors
Author : Birgit (Bibi) Dierickx Visschers
Annotation Emma, The Red Otter depicts platonic and romantic love and how that love consumes you. It explores how a first love makes you feel giddy and simultaneously like a happy yet naive child.
Description Going from a first glance to infatuation, Emma and The Red Otter are two different characters who fall head over heels in love. They each explore how that love affected them.<br />Emma remembers every detail of their special person, to the point of obsessive. Emma is the biggest fangirl of their crush.<br />The Red Otter reflects on their first intense love. From the initial crush and happiness to frustrations and anger, The Red Otter realises sooner than Emma how their love is one-sided.
